Liposuction is an effective surgery to correct body contour; However, it is not a magic process that alone gives a “lifetime warranty”. Removed fat cells do not come back, but remaining cells may grow with weight gain.
What Does Permanent Result Mean?
It is permanent that the lines are more balanced in the treated area. However, if the patient gains significant weight afterwards, volume increase may be observed in the treated areas as well as in other parts of the body.
Habits That Protect Results
- Balanced diet
- Regular walking and exercise
- Compliance with the recommended corset and follow-up plan in the first months
- Avoiding rapid weight gain and loss cycles
Is Liposuction a Weight Loss Method?
No. Liposuction is basically a shaping process, not weight loss. Therefore, the best candidates are people whose overall weight is relatively stable and who suffer from regional resistant fat.
Which Patients Are More Satisfied?
The results are more satisfactory in patients who have good skin elasticity, whose weight is relatively stable, and who pay attention to their lifestyle after the procedure. Liposuction creates a “baseline”; Maintaining this is related to the patient's daily habits.
When will the results be available?
- The final appearance is not fully formed due to edema in the first weeks.
- Contour change becomes clearer within months
- Corset and follow-up recommendations support this process.
Therefore, instead of evaluating yourself in the early stages, it is necessary to follow the recovery process patiently.
